Understanding the Energy Source of Photovoltaic Panels

Introduction to Photovoltaic Panels

Photovoltaic panels, also known as solar panels, are devices that convert sunlight into electricity. They are made up of individual solar cells that work together to generate usable electrical energy. These panels are widely used to power homes, businesses, and even entire communities, making them an important source of renewable energy.

How Do Photovoltaic Panels Work?

Photovoltaic panels utilize the photovoltaic effect to produce electricity. When sunlight strikes the solar cells, it excites the electrons within the cells, causing them to flow and generate a direct current (DC) of electricity. This electricity is then converted into alternating current (AC) through the use of an inverter, which can be used to power electrical devices and appliances.

The Energy Source of Photovoltaic Panels

The energy source of photovoltaic panels is sunlight. Sunlight is a form of electromagnetic radiation that contains photons, which are particles of light. When these photons hit the solar cells in the panels, they transfer their energy to the electrons in the cells, creating an electric current.

Benefits of Using Photovoltaic Panels

Renewable and Sustainable

One of the main benefits of using photovoltaic panels is that they harness energy from sunlight, which is a renewable and sustainable source of energy. Unlike fossil fuels, sunlight is an abundant resource that will not deplete over time, making it an environmentally friendly choice for energy production.

Reduced Electricity Bills

By generating your own electricity with photovoltaic panels, you can significantly reduce your reliance on the grid and lower your electricity bills. In some cases, you may even be able to sell any excess electricity back to the grid, further offsetting your energy costs.

Low Maintenance and Long Lifespan

Photovoltaic panels require minimal maintenance and have a long lifespan, typically lasting 25 years or more. This makes them a cost-effective investment in the long run, as they can continue to generate clean energy for many years with very little upkeep.
